Mastering Discrete Math: Your Ultimate Assignment Help Guide

Welcome to the ultimate guide for mastering Discrete Math and excelling in your assignments! Whether you're a computer science enthusiast or diving into the intricate world of discrete mathematics, this comprehensive resource is tailored to enhance your understanding. Discrete Math Assignment Help is at your fingertips as we explore fundamental concepts like sets, relations, combinatorics, graph theory, number theory, and probability. We'll provide practical tips, unravel complex problems, and empower you with the skills needed to navigate the challenges of this pivotal field. Let's embark on a journey to unravel the mysteries of Discrete Mathematics together!

I. Understanding the Basics

1.1 Sets and Relations

Discrete Mathematics begins with the concept of sets, which are collections of distinct objects. Understanding set operations, such as union, intersection, and complement, is crucial. Additionally, relations describe the connections between elements of sets, and grasping the basics of relations is essential for more advanced topics.

1.2 Logic and Propositional Calculus

Logic is the foundation of Discrete Math. Propositional calculus involves the study of propositions and their logical connections. Mastering logical operations, truth tables, and logical equivalences is vital for solving problems related to logical reasoning.

1.3 Functions and Sequences

Functions play a significant role in Discrete Mathematics, as they describe relationships between elements of sets. Sequences, ordered lists of elements, are another essential concept. Understanding functions and sequences prepares you for topics like recurrence relations and combinatorics.

II. Combinatorics: Counting and Arrangements

2.1 Permutations and Combinations

Combinatorics deals with counting and arranging objects. Permutations and combinations are fundamental techniques in this field. Learning how to calculate permutations and combinations is essential for solving problems related to arranging and choosing elements from sets.

2.2 Pascal's Triangle and Binomial Coefficients

Pascal's Triangle is a powerful tool in combinatorics. Understanding how to use it to find binomial coefficients facilitates solving more complex problems involving combinations and the binomial theorem.

2.3 Pigeonhole Principle

The Pigeonhole Principle is a simple yet powerful concept in combinatorics. It helps in proving the existence of certain mathematical structures and is often used in problem-solving. Mastering the Pigeonhole Principle can enhance your ability to analyze and solve discrete math problems.

III. Graph Theory: Modeling Relationships

3.1 Basics of Graphs

Graph theory is a vital branch of Discrete Mathematics that models relationships between objects. Understanding the basics of graphs, including vertices, edges, and types of graphs, is essential for solving problems related to connectivity and paths.

3.2 Trees and Binary Trees

Trees are a specific type of graph widely used in computer science. Binary trees, in particular, have applications in data structures and algorithms. Mastery of tree structures is crucial for solving problems related to hierarchical relationships and searching algorithms.

3.3 Graph Algorithms

Algorithms on graphs, such as depth-first search (DFS) and breadth-first search (BFS), are fundamental tools in Discrete Mathematics. Understanding these algorithms equips you with problem-solving skills applicable in various computer science domains.

IV. Number Theory: The Mathematics of Integers

4.1 Divisibility and Prime Numbers

Number theory explores the properties of integers. Divisibility rules and prime numbers are foundational concepts. Understanding them is essential for solving problems related to factorization and modular arithmetic.

4.2 Modular Arithmetic

Modular arithmetic deals with the remainder when dividing integers. It has applications in cryptography and error detection. Mastering modular arithmetic is crucial for solving problems related to congruences and modular inverses.

4.3 Euclidean Algorithm

The Euclidean Algorithm is a powerful tool for finding the greatest common divisor (GCD) of two integers. Understanding this algorithm is essential for solving problems related to Diophantine equations and modular inverses.

V. Probability and Discrete Random Variables

5.1 Basics of Probability

Probability theory is essential for understanding uncertainty and randomness. Mastering the basics, including probability distributions and rules, is crucial for solving problems related to discrete random variables.

5.2 Expected Value and Variance

Understanding the concepts of expected value and variance is vital for analyzing the behavior of random variables. These concepts have applications in fields such as statistics and decision theory.

5.3 Bernoulli Trials and Binomial Distribution

Bernoulli trials and the binomial distribution are key concepts in probability theory. They have applications in various areas, including statistics and computer science. Mastering these concepts enhances your ability to solve problems involving repeated independent trials.

VI. Practical Tips for Mastering Discrete Math Assignments

6.1 Develop Problem-Solving Skills

Discrete Mathematics often involves solving complex problems. Developing problem-solving skills is crucial for tackling assignments effectively. Practice regularly by attempting a variety of problems from textbooks, online resources, and past assignments.

6.2 Collaborate and Seek Help

Collaborating with peers and seeking help from instructors or online communities can provide different perspectives on problem-solving. Discussing concepts and solutions with others can deepen your understanding and enhance your ability to approach problems creatively.

6.3 Use Online Resources

Take advantage of online resources such as video lectures, tutorials, and interactive platforms to reinforce your understanding of Discrete Mathematics concepts. Websites like Khan Academy, Coursera, and YouTube offer valuable resources to supplement your learning.

6.4 Work on Real-World Applications

Applying Discrete Mathematics concepts to real-world problems can solidify your understanding and make the subject more engaging. Explore how the principles you learn can be used in computer science, cryptography, networking, and other practical domains.

Conclusion

Mastering Discrete Mathematics is a gradual process that requires dedication, practice, and a solid understanding of foundational concepts. This ultimate assignment help guide has covered the basics of sets, relations, combinatorics, graph theory, number theory, and probability. By following the tips provided and consistently practicing problem-solving, you can build a strong foundation in Discrete Mathematics and excel in your assignments, ultimately enhancing your skills for future applications in computer science and related fields.

Comments

  1. I have availed their assignment help services and very happy with the results.

    ReplyDelete

Post a Comment

Popular posts from this blog

Unlock Savings: Dive into the World of Math Assignments with Exclusive Offers!

Master Algebra with Reliable Online Assignment Help Services

Exploring Advanced Geometry: Master Level Questions and Theoretical Answers